Key fobs

The majority of newer cars come with key fobs that are like car remotes, but more portable. These devices contain a small radio transmitter that transmits a unique coded signal the vehicle's receiver. When you press the button on the key fob the transmitter communicates with the receiver in order to open the door of your vehicle or to start the motor.

These devices are susceptible to hacking, even though they are useful and offer extra security. A $50 piece of hardware, for example, can be used by hackers to intercept the signal sent between the key fobs as well as the cars. Transponders

Transponders are a vital element of key fobs as well as other security devices for vehicles. They transmit low-frequency signals to a receiver located in the ignition. If it matches the code in the car's system then the vehicle will start. They can also be found in remote controls for garage doors, gates and homes. Contrary to traditional mechanical keys remote control keys can be programmed to open and close a gate or door by pressing a single button. They are very popular because they are more practical than standard keys.

Transponder technology is employed in modern cars to deter theft, and start the car when the key or fob is inserted. These chips are built in the key fob or a standalone transponder which is inserted in a metal slot in your ignition. A receiver inside the car's electronics detects the code sent by the transponder and transmits an indication to the car's computer that a key has been inserted. This happens in milliseconds and isn't noticeable, but without it, the car will not start.

Some cars only take a few minutes to program car key using an onboard procedure or by connecting a programming device to the OBD2 port. Certain cars require more complicated programming procedures, such as EEPROM. Programming EEPROM is the most complicated form of car key programing. It requires specific modules to be removed from the vehicle in order to read the data stored there.
